Abstract
Autonomic regulation was impaired in 62% of patients with a somatization disorder. Severity of clinical symptoms measured by psychometric instruments did not preclude autonomic function impairment. Accordingly, autonomic dysfunction may constitute an independent somatic factor in this patient group.
